2017-12-27 33 views
0

Visual Studio 코드에서 실행중인 노드 스크립트를 디버그하려고합니다. 내 첫 번째 실수 (분명히) 나는 디버그 메뉴 선택을 눌렀다. 그것은 .net 디버거를 시작했는데 (사실 이것은 asp.net 코어 프로젝트 임), 내가 시작한 노드 서버를 디버그하고 싶었다.Visual Studio 코드 (powershell 아님)로 디버깅 노드

이제 터미널 창을 가져올 때 유일한 선택은 powershell 형식입니다 (빨간색 화살표 참조).

내가하고 싶은 일은 "node start dev"를 입력하여 시작한 실행중인 노드 스크립트를 디버그하는 것입니다.

enter image description here

+0

상단 도구 모음에서 '디버그'다음 '열기 구성'을 클릭. 그러면 launch.json 파일을 볼 수 있습니다.이 파일을 사용하여 실행할 파일을 설정할 수 있습니다. 그런 다음 '디버깅 시작'을 선택하여 디버거를 시작하십시오. – Jean

답변

0
{ 
"version": "0.2.0", 
"configurations": 
[ 
    { 
     "name": "node", 
     "type": "node", 
     "request": "launch", 
     "stopOnEntry": false, 
     "program": "${file}", 
     "cwd": "${workspaceFolder}", 
     "args": [ 
      "start", "dev" 
     ] 
    } 
]}